虚拟机中部署VPN,提升网络安全性与灵活性的实用指南

在当今高度数字化的工作环境中,虚拟机(VM)已成为企业、开发者和安全爱好者的重要工具,无论是用于测试环境搭建、多系统隔离还是远程办公,虚拟机提供了极大的灵活性,而当虚拟机与虚拟专用网络(VPN)结合使用时,其价值进一步放大——不仅可以实现安全的数据传输,还能突破地理限制、增强隐私保护,本文将详细介绍如何在虚拟机中部署和配置VPN,帮助用户更高效地利用这一技术组合。

明确“虚拟机可以用VPN”这一事实的前提是:虚拟机必须能够访问宿主机的网络接口,并且具备运行VPN客户端或服务端的能力,大多数主流虚拟化平台(如 VMware Workstation、VirtualBox、Hyper-V 或 Proxmox VE)都支持虚拟网络适配器的桥接模式(Bridged Mode),这使得虚拟机可以像物理设备一样接入局域网或互联网,一旦虚拟机拥有独立的IP地址,即可安装并配置各类VPN协议(如OpenVPN、WireGuard、IKEv2等)。

部署步骤如下:

  1. 选择合适的虚拟机平台与操作系统
    建议使用轻量级Linux发行版(如Ubuntu Server、Debian或Alpine Linux)作为虚拟机操作系统,因其资源占用低且便于命令行管理,若需图形界面,也可选择Windows Server或桌面版Windows。

  2. 配置网络模式为桥接
    在虚拟机设置中,将网络适配器设为“桥接模式”,这样虚拟机会直接连接到宿主机所在的物理网络,获得与宿主机同一子网的IP地址,此设置确保虚拟机能与外部服务器通信,包括VPN服务器。

  3. 安装并配置VPN客户端
    以OpenVPN为例,在Linux虚拟机中执行以下命令:

    sudo apt update && sudo apt install openvpn
    sudo cp /path/to/your/config.ovpn /etc/openvpn/
    sudo systemctl start openvpn@config
    sudo systemctl enable openvpn@config

    配置文件(.ovpn)需由可靠VPN提供商提供,通常包含服务器地址、加密参数和证书信息。

  4. 验证连接状态
    使用 ip a 查看虚拟机IP是否获取成功,用 ping 测试外网连通性,再通过访问 https://whatismyipaddress.com/ 确认公网IP是否已变更为VPN服务器所在位置。

  5. 进阶应用:搭建自建VPN服务
    若你拥有公网IP和域名,可在虚拟机中部署自定义OpenVPN或WireGuard服务端,供多个设备连接,这种方式适合家庭NAS、远程办公团队或需要高可控性的场景。

值得注意的是,虚拟机+VPN组合也存在潜在风险:若虚拟机被攻击者控制,其流量可能绕过本地防火墙;某些云服务商(如AWS、Azure)对虚拟机出站流量有带宽限制,需提前规划,建议结合iptables规则、日志监控和定期更新补丁来强化安全防护。

虚拟机不仅可以用VPN,而且是一种高效、灵活的网络扩展方案,它让个人用户能快速构建私密通信通道,也让IT管理员在隔离环境中测试不同网络策略成为可能,掌握这项技能,意味着你在网络安全架构中多了一项有力工具,无论你是初学者还是资深工程师,尝试在虚拟机中部署VPN,都能显著提升你的网络实践能力。

虚拟机中部署VPN,提升网络安全性与灵活性的实用指南

半仙加速器-海外加速器 | VPN加速器 | VPN翻墙加速器 | VPN梯子 | VPN外网加速